Mobile Menu

Unblock Proxy Anywhere

PapaProxy - premium datacenter proxies with the fastest speed. Fully unlimited traffic. Big Papa packages from 100 to 15,000 IP
  • Some of the lowest prices on the market, no hidden fees;
  • Guaranteed refund within 24 hours after payment.
  • All IPv4 proxies with HTTPS and SOCKS5 support;
  • Upgrade IP in a package without extra charges;
  • Fully unlimited traffic included in the price;
  • No KYC for all customers at any stage;
  • Several subnets in each package;
  • Impressive connection speed;
  • And many other benefits :)
Select your tariff
Price for 1 IP-address: 0$
We have over 100,000 addresses on the IPv4 network. All packets need to be bound to the IP address of the equipment you are going to work with. Proxy servers can be used with or without login/password authentication. Just elite and highly private proxies.
Types of proxies

Types of proxies

Datacenter proxies

Starting from
$19 / month
Unlimited Traffic
SOCKS5 Supported
Over 100,000 IPv4 proxies
Packages from 100 proxies
Good discount for wholesale

Private proxies

Starting from
$2,5 / month
Unlimited Traffic
SOCKS5 Supported
Proxies just for you
Speed up to 200 Mbps
For sale from 1 pc.

Rotating proxies

Starting from
$49 / month
Each request is a new IP
SOCKS5 Supported
Automatic rotation
Ideal for API work
All proxies available now

UDP proxies

Starting from
$19 / month
Unlimited traffic
SOCKS5 supported
PremiumFraud Shield
For games and broadcasts
Speed up to 200 Mbps

Try our proxies for free

Get test account for 60 minutes

Register an account and get a proxy for the test. You do not need to fill payment data. Support most of popular tasks: search engines, marketplaces, bulletin boards, online services, etc. tasks
Rectangle Rectangle Rectangle Rectangle
Available regions

Available regions

Unblock Proxy Anywhere provides a solution for bypassing internet restrictions and censorship, allowing users to access blocked websites and content from any location. This service is essential for users in regions with heavy internet censorship or anyone needing to access geo-restricted content securely and privately. Unblock Proxy Anywhere supports your right to information and digital freedom, ensuring unrestricted access to the global internet with privacy and anonymity.

  • IP updates in the package at no extra charge;

  • Unlimited traffic included in the price;

  • Automatic delivery of addresses after payment;

  • All proxies are IPv4 with HTTPS and SOCKS5 support;

  • Impressive connection speed;

  • Some of the cheapest cost on the market, with no hidden fees;

  • If the IP addresses don't suit you - money back within 24 hours;

  • And many more perks :)

You can buy proxies at cheap pricing and pay by any comfortable method:

  • VISA, MasterCard, UnionPay

  • Tether (TRC20, ERC20)

  • Bitcoin

  • Ethereum

  • AliPay

  • WebMoney WMZ

  • Perfect Money

You can use both HTTPS and SOCKS5 protocols at the same time. Proxies with and without authorization are available in the personal cabinet.

 

Port 8080 for HTTP and HTTPS proxies with authorization.

Port 1080 for SOCKS 4 and SOCKS 5 proxies with authorization.

Port 8085 for HTTP and HTTPS proxies without authorization.

Port 1085 for SOCKS4 and SOCKS5 proxy without authorization.

 

We also have a proxy list builder available - you can upload data in any convenient format. For professional users there is an extended API for your tasks.

Free proxy list

Free cors anywhere proxy list

Note - these are NOT our test proxies. Publicly available free lists, collected from open sources, to test your software.
You can request a test of our proxies here.
IP
IP
185.212.60.62
IP
50.170.149.221
IP
50.172.106.214
IP
195.23.57.78
IP
184.95.235.194
IP
50.237.207.186
IP
50.222.245.44
IP
50.223.246.226
IP
50.223.239.194
IP
50.173.55.144
IP
50.223.242.100
IP
50.169.135.10
IP
50.222.245.45
IP
50.223.239.175
IP
50.223.239.190
IP
190.58.248.86
IP
212.108.134.10
IP
50.222.245.40
IP
65.20.233.78
IP
185.22.8.70
Country
Country
nl
Country
us
Country
us
Country
pt
Country
ca
Country
us
Country
us
Country
us
Country
us
Country
us
Country
us
Country
us
Country
us
Country
us
Country
us
Country
tt
Country
cy
Country
us
Country
iq
Country
pl
Port
Port
80
Port
80
Port
80
Port
80
Port
1080
Port
80
Port
80
Port
80
Port
80
Port
80
Port
80
Port
80
Port
80
Port
80
Port
80
Port
80
Port
9090
Port
80
Port
8080
Port
1080
Added

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ago

51 minute ago
Feedback

Feedback

I can't get to the site in any way. Functionality is fine, prices and quality of proxies too. All cool, thanks!
Matthew Fant

The only proxy service that I return to time and time again. I've tried different options, including more affordable ones, but this service provides the best proxies for multiple purposes. I use them for arbitrage, and I don't have to worry about account protection - everything is top-notch. In addition, the service has competent service and adequate purchase terms.
Traktaet

One of the main pluses is despite not the fastest speed, but great support and willingness to go above and beyond. They even found and activated my expired proxy that I needed. I use them for parsing, multi-accounting and marketing.
Dhi M

The proxy servers work stably and the connection speed pleasantly surprised me. As an active user, I am attentive to details, and I can confidently say that these proxies fully meet my requirements. There was a small problem - a couple of addresses were disconnected, but after contacting support and providing the necessary documents, I got a replacement quickly and without unnecessary questions. My impressions are positive, although the price, in my opinion, could be made more affordable.
Curtis Ross Jr

I used the service for social networking. At first I bought it for a month, but now I will definitely renew it because the quality is really good! I am very glad that I finally found a really cool service!
Ryan Cooper

I am grateful for the proxy service. It has become an integral part of my social media promotion strategies. Stable proxy operation, high data transfer speed, adequate prices and regular discounts for regular clients - that's all I need for successful promotion.
Clogalis

I continue to be a satisfied customer of this proxy service. One of the main advantages is high performance. The proxies work stably, which is extremely important for my online games. I would also like to emphasize the prompt response of tech support to any requests and questions.
Nick

Fast integration with API

Fast integration with API

Simple tool for complete proxy management - purchase, renewal, IP list update, binding change, upload lists. With easy integration into all popular programming languages, PapaProxy API is a great choice for developers looking to optimize their systems.

Quick and easy integration.
Full control and management of proxies via API.
Extensive documentation for a quick start.
Compatible with any programming language that supports HTTP requests.

Ready to improve your product? Explore our API and start integrating today!

Python
Golang
C++
NodeJS
Java
PHP
React
Delphi
Assembly
Rust
Ruby
Scratch

And 500+ more programming tools and languages

F.A.Q.

F.A.Q.

Is it possible to unblock YouTube using a proxy? Close

Yes, it is possible to access blocked YouTube or channels unavailable in a certain country using a proxy.

Scraping a dynamic list with index storage Close

When scraping a dynamic list where the content is loaded dynamically, you often need to use a web scraping library that supports interaction with JavaScript or a headless browser. The selenium library is a popular choice for this task.

Below is an example of scraping a dynamic list from a website using Python with selenium. In this example, the list items are loaded dynamically through JavaScript, and we'll use selenium to interact with the page.


from selenium import webdriver
from selenium.webdriver.common.by import By
from selenium.webdriver.support.ui import WebDriverWait
from selenium.webdriver.support import expected_conditions as EC

# Replace 'your_url' with the actual URL of the page
url = 'your_url'

# Initialize the webdriver (you may need to download the appropriate webdriver for your browser)
driver = webdriver.Chrome()

# Open the webpage
driver.get(url)

# Use WebDriverWait to wait for the dynamic content to load
try:
    # Adjust the timeout and conditions based on your webpage's behavior
    WebDriverWait(driver, 10).until(
        EC.presence_of_element_located((By.XPATH, '//div[@class="your-list-item-class"]'))
    )

    # Extract the list items using XPath (adjust the XPath based on your HTML structure)
    list_items = driver.find_elements(By.XPATH, '//div[@class="your-list-item-class"]')

    # Process the list items
    for index, item in enumerate(list_items):
        print(f"Item {index + 1}: {item.text}")

finally:
    # Close the browser window
    driver.quit()

In this example:

  • Replace 'your_url' with the actual URL of the page you want to scrape.
  • Adjust the XPath in driver.find_elements based on the structure of your HTML. This XPath should point to the dynamic list items.

Remember to install the selenium library (pip install selenium) and download the appropriate WebDriver (e.g., ChromeDriver) for your browser.

How to do JS scraping of a large number of WEB pages Close

Scraping a large number of web pages using JavaScript typically involves the use of a headless browser or a scraping library. Puppeteer is a popular headless browser library for Node.js that allows you to automate browser actions, including web scraping.

Here's a basic example using Puppeteer:

Install Puppeteer:


npm install puppeteer

Create a JavaScript script for web scraping:


const puppeteer = require('puppeteer');

async function scrapeWebPages() {
    const browser = await puppeteer.launch();
    const page = await browser.newPage();

    // Array of URLs to scrape
    const urls = ['https://example.com/page1', 'https://example.com/page2', /* add more URLs */];

    for (const url of urls) {
        await page.goto(url, { waitUntil: 'domcontentloaded' });

        // Perform scraping actions here
        const title = await page.title();
        console.log(`Title of ${url}: ${title}`);

        // You can extract other information as needed

        // Add a delay to avoid being blocked (customize the delay based on your needs)
        await page.waitForTimeout(1000);
    }

    await browser.close();
}

scrapeWebPages();

Run the script:


node your-script.js

In this example:

  • Puppeteer is used to launch a headless browser and open pages.
  • The urls array contains the list of web pages to scrape. You can extend this array with the URLs you need.
  • Inside the loop, you can perform scraping actions using Puppeteer functions. For example, extracting data using page.title().

Keep in mind the following:

  • Be aware of the legality and terms of service for web scraping on the targeted websites.
  • Respect the websites' robots.txt files and use delays between requests to avoid being blocked.
  • Customize the scraping logic based on the structure of the web pages you are dealing with.
Parsing RSS without duplicates Close

When parsing RSS feeds and avoiding duplicates, you typically need to maintain a record of previously parsed items and compare new items to this record to ensure that you don't process the same item multiple times. Below is an example using Node.js and the rss-parser library, which simplifies working with RSS feeds.

Install Dependencies

Install the required npm package:


npm install rss-parser

Write the Parsing Script

Create a Node.js script (e.g., parse_rss.js) with the following code:


const Parser = require('rss-parser');
const fs = require('fs');

const parser = new Parser();
const rssFeedUrl = 'https://example.com/rss-feed'; // Replace with the URL of the RSS feed

// Function to load and parse the previously processed items
function loadProcessedItems() {
    try {
        const data = fs.readFileSync('processedItems.json');
        return JSON.parse(data);
    } catch (error) {
        return [];
    }
}

// Function to save the processed items to a file
function saveProcessedItems(processedItems) {
    fs.writeFileSync('processedItems.json', JSON.stringify(processedItems, null, 2));
}

async function parseRSS() {
    const processedItems = loadProcessedItems();
    const feed = await parser.parseURL(rssFeedUrl);

    for (const item of feed.items) {
        // Check if the item has been processed before
        if (!processedItems.includes(item.link)) {
            // Process the new item (replace with your processing logic)
            console.log('New item found:', item.title);

            // Add the item link to the list of processed items
            processedItems.push(item.link);
        }
    }

    // Save the updated list of processed items
    saveProcessedItems(processedItems);
}

// Run the RSS parsing process
parseRSS();

Replace 'https://example.com/rss-feed' with the URL of the RSS feed you want to parse.

Run the Script

Run the script using Node.js:


node parse_rss.js

This script uses the rss-parser library to fetch and parse an RSS feed. It maintains a list of processed item links in a JSON file (processedItems.json). Each time the script runs, it loads the processed items, compares them to the new items in the feed, processes only the new items, and then updates the list of processed items.

How to simulate mouse click in Selenium IDE? Close

To simulate a mouse click in Selenium IDE, follow these steps:

  • 1. Open Selenium IDE and navigate to the web page where you want to simulate the mouse click.

  • 2. Click on the "Record" button to start recording your actions.

  • 3. Move your mouse to the area of the web page where you want to simulate the click.

  • 4. Right-click on the desired element (this will open a context menu).

  • 5. From the context menu, select "Store As" and give the variable a name (e.g., "element").

  • 6. Click on the "Actions" button in the Selenium IDE toolbar.

  • 7. From the Actions menu, select "Move To Element" and select the variable you stored in step 5 (e.g., "element").

  • 8. Move your mouse away from the element and then click on the "Actions" button again.

  • 9. This time, select "Click" and choose the variable you stored in step 5 (e.g., "element").

  • 10. Click the "Stop" button to stop recording your actions.

  • 11. Selenium IDE will generate the corresponding Selenium WebDriver commands in the Commands panel.

  • Your Selenium IDE should now have the following commands:

  • storeElement: Stores the element you want to click on in a variable.

  • moveToElement: Moves the mouse to the stored element.

  • click: Clicks on the stored element.

  • You can now run the test to simulate the mouse click on the specified element.

    Our statistics

    >12 000

    packages were sold in a few years

    8 000 Tb

    traffic spended by our clients per month.

    6 out of 10

    Number of clients that increase their tariff after the first month of usage

    HTTP / HTTPS / Socks 4 / Socks 5

    All popular proxy protocols that work with absolutely any software and device are available
    With us you will receive

    With us you will receive

    • Many payment methods: VISA, MasterCard, UnionPay, WMZ, Bitcoin, Ethereum, Litecoin, USDT TRC20, AliPay, etc;
    • No-questions-asked refunds within the first 24 hours of payment;
    • Personalized prices via customer support;
    • High proxy speed and no traffic restrictions;
    • Complete privacy on SOCKS protocols;
    • Automatic payment, issuance and renewal of proxies;
    • Only live support, no chatbots.
    • Personal manager for purchases of $500 or more.

    What else…

    • Discounts for regular customers;
    • Discounts for large proxy volume;
    • Package of documents for legal entities;
    • Stability, speed, convenience;
    • Binding a proxy only to your IP address;
    • Comfortable control panel and downloading of proxy lists.
    • Advanced API.